Our Association in a few words

Our Association brings together scientific researchers and people with personal experience with cancer. We have developed a new approach to the analysis of gene expression, which enables us to diagnose a broad spectrum of human pathologies. Instead of looking for specific unregulated genes, we quantify changes in the stoichiometry (proportions) of gene sets. In other words, we treat disease as being caused by a lack of balance in the genetic networks.

Gene Learning is a non-profit association with headquarters located in Geneva (Switzerland), with the General Assembly as its supreme governing body.
